Why Protecting Your Source Matters

The commercial intelligence embedded in a supply chain extends well beyond the identity of a single factory. It encompasses the pricing achieved through volume negotiation, the quality standards agreed, the production lead times established over multiple orders and the personal relationships with factory management that ensure priority treatment when capacity is constrained. A competitor who gains access to any part of this information is in a position to approach your supplier directly, potentially disrupting your supply chain or eroding your price advantage.

Exposure of source information can occur in multiple ways. Shipping documents including bills of lading, packing lists and certificates of origin may name the supplier directly. Customs import data in many countries is publicly available and searchable by HS code and country of origin, allowing competitors to identify where your goods originate even without access to your documentation. In some cases, customers themselves may attempt to bypass your trading entity and source directly from your suppliers once they have identified them.

Back-to-Back Trading Structures

The most effective mechanism for protecting source confidentiality is a properly structured back-to-back trading arrangement. In this structure, your trading company purchases goods from the original supplier and resells them to the end customer. The customer receives documents that show your trading company as the seller and shipper, with no reference to the original manufacturer. The original supplier ships directly to the customer's location, but the documentation is prepared to reflect the commercial transaction between your trading company and the customer rather than the underlying manufacture.

Neutral and Switched Documentation

For shipments where goods are moving from supplier to customer without passing through your trading company's physical location, the documentation accompanying the shipment must be prepared carefully. A neutral bill of lading names the shipper in a way that does not identify the original manufacturer. A neutral packing list and commercial invoice reference your trading company rather than the factory. Where the original supplier's documents have already been prepared, a document switch at the port of origin or at a transit point replaces them with documents that serve the confidentiality requirement.

Intermediary Trading Entities

For clients who conduct significant volumes of confidential trading activity, establishing a dedicated intermediary trading entity provides the most robust and operationally clean solution. This entity sits between the original supplier and the end customers in the documentation chain, holds the trading relationship with both parties independently, and is the named importer and exporter of record in all relevant markets. The entity can be incorporated in a jurisdiction that offers both commercial credibility and confidentiality in its public records.

Compliance with Customs and Tax Regulations

It is important to be clear that protecting the confidentiality of supply chain sources is entirely distinct from misrepresenting the nature, origin or value of goods for customs or tax purposes. Source protection structures are designed to prevent the commercial disclosure of supplier identities: they do not alter the customs classification of goods, misstate their value or make false country of origin declarations. Our structures are designed to achieve legitimate commercial confidentiality within the boundaries of all applicable regulations.

We advise clients on the line between permissible confidentiality measures and practices that could attract regulatory scrutiny or legal liability. All documentation we prepare accurately describes the goods, their value and their customs-relevant origin. The commercial relationships that the documentation reflects are genuine. The confidentiality achieved is in the identities and pricing of the parties in the commercial chain, not in the information required by customs authorities to process the importation correctly.

Protecting Pricing and Commercial Terms

Beyond identifying the source of goods, international trading companies also have a strong interest in protecting the pricing achieved with suppliers and the commercial terms of their relationships with customers. When a customer sees the price at which you purchased goods from the factory, the margin you achieve on the transaction is exposed and becomes a subject of negotiation or resentment. When a supplier learns the price at which you are reselling their goods, they may demand higher prices in future orders.

The documentation structures we use for source confidentiality also protect pricing information by ensuring that the customer receives only the commercial invoice from your trading company, not the original purchase invoice from the supplier.
